Chapter 152 Cousin, I win.
Jin An gently shook her head as she rode, trying to shake off the strange thoughts brought on by Zhong Chuzhou's words. She decided to interrupt their conversation, glanced back at the two men on horseback behind her, and said with a smile, "Third Brother, Cousin Zhong, hurry up. Let's have a race today to see who can run the fastest." With that, she gently shook the reins, and Bai Xue, understandingly, quickened her pace and galloped forward. Her long hair fluttered in the wind, a breathtaking sight.
Zhong Chuzhou and the Third Prince exchanged a glance, both smiling. They also quickened their pace, following Jin An as they headed deeper into the enclosure.
The clatter of horse hooves echoed across the paddock like the rapid beat of drums. Jin An, riding Bai Xue, took the lead, feeling the wind whistling in her ears and a sense of exhilaration in her heart. She would occasionally glance back at Zhong Chuzhou and the Third Prince, who were following closely behind her, her desire to win growing stronger.
Zhong Chuzhou rode Heiyun with a slender figure, his uninhibited temperament fully displayed on horseback. He looked at Jin'an in front of him, the corners of his mouth curled up slightly, and with a light squeeze of his legs, Heiyun galloped away like a black lightning, quickly closing the distance with Jin'an.
The Third Prince, a step behind, was not to be outdone. He sat steadily on his dark brown warhorse, his eyes firm and focused. His riding skills were also quite superb, and every movement was just right, maintaining speed without losing elegance.
The three horses raced across the paddock, raising clouds of dust. Zhong Chuzhou soon caught up with Jin'an. When Jin'an glanced sideways at him, Zhong Chuzhou was also looking at him. He glanced back at the Third Prince, then raised an eyebrow. Jin'an instantly understood what he meant: he was clearly trying to shake off Changsun Wuwang. She pursed her lips in a sly smile, averted her gaze, and raised the whip in her hand. "Go!" She sped up again. Bai Xue's white fur was like clouds, while Jin'an was as dazzling as the sun, galloping across the green grass.
Zhong Chuzhou laughed heartily and shouted, "Jin'an, you're cheating again!" He squeezed his legs against the horse's belly, whipped his hand, and "Go!" Like an arrow shot from a bow, the black cloud galloped forward, following closely behind Jin'an. The scenery of the paddocks flashed before their eyes: tall trees, blooming wildflowers, and the occasional small animal.
The Third Prince chased closely for a while, but gradually fell further behind. Although his riding skills were quite good, he was not well-received as a child, and his performance in the Six Arts of a Gentleman, Horseback Archery, was relatively inferior to that of the other princes. This was because he rarely had the opportunity to attend riding and archery lessons. It was only after he became close to Jin An that he finally had the opportunity to practice riding and archery through Jin An's favor. But in the end, he could not compare to those who had practiced since childhood. Moreover, his horse was indeed not as good as Jin An's White Snow or Zhong Chuzhou's Black Cloud.
Falling behind, Changsun Wuwang was extremely unwilling to give up, his stubbornness and pride surging within him. He gritted his teeth, his eyes revealing a strong unwillingness to admit defeat, and gripped the reins even tighter. He was unwilling to be left behind, and secretly vowed to catch up and not let them underestimate him. But no matter how hard he tried, the distance seemed to grow, which only intensified his frustration. He could already feel the horse's stamina waning, and although he felt very unwilling, he also knew that forcing the horse to catch up would only cause it to overwork. In desperation, he gave up the chase.
The Third Prince slowed down and walked forward slowly, trying to adjust his mood. He had a premonition that Zhong Chuzhou might really be his stumbling block. It seemed that it was because of Zhong Chuzhou that his plan was destroyed in the palace before. But Zhong Chuzhou's background made it impossible for him to do anything. The power in the hands of the Imperial Aunt alone was beyond his reach. He felt that he had to think about how to keep him away from Jin'an. The two, who had already run far away, arrived at an open area. Jin An pulled the reins, bringing Bai Xue to a slow stop. She panted slightly, her face flushed with excitement. Turning her horse around, she faced Zhong Chuzhou, who was also slowing down behind her. Her almond-shaped eyes were filled with a light as bright as the stars and the vast river. "Brother Zhong, I won."
Zhong Chuzhou stopped the dark clouds and looked at Jin'an with a smile on his face. "Jin'an's riding skills are getting better and better." His eyes fell on Jin'an tenderly, as if everything around them had become dim and dull.
A gentle breeze blew by, bringing with it the scent of green grass. Heiyun, carrying Zhong Chuzhou, came closer to Baixue. Baixue didn't reject him, and the two horses huddled together affectionately.
Jin An watched the interaction between the two horses, feeling strangely uncomfortable. She dismounted, took a deep breath, and savored the tranquility and beauty of the moment. She gazed into the distance, a strange feeling welling up in her heart. "I haven't felt this carefree in ages."
Zhong Chuzhou then got off the horse, walked to Jinan's side, looked at her lovingly, and said with a smile: "If Jinan likes, I can accompany you to race horses anytime in the future." His eyes revealed seriousness.
Jin An glanced at him out of the corner of his eye, but didn't answer directly. Instead, he turned around and gently patted Bai Xue's neck. "Bai Xue really stood out today. We have a good understanding."
Seeing that she was deliberately avoiding him, Zhong Chuzhou lowered his head and chuckled. He also turned around and touched Bai Xue's face with his hand. Bai Xue rubbed against his hand affectionately. He slowly said, "Jin An likes Bai Xue, so cousin will give it to you."
"That's inappropriate. This is a rare and precious horse. It's not right to take someone else's love away." Jin An didn't look at him, but simply stroked Bai Xue's mane with her hand and said a cold refusal. Although she really liked it and might have accepted it in the past, she didn't know whether Zhong Chuzhou knew about it, nor did she know what his attitude would be. Anyway, it felt inappropriate.
She suddenly said to Zhong Chuzhou, "Brother Zhong, why did you leave Third Brother behind? Did you discover anything?"
Zhong Chuzhou was taken aback for a moment, then his lips curled up into a warm smile. "We both know his character, and we don't know if he has other plans or plots. I'm here to cheer you up today. Let's avoid some things if we can."
Jin An nodded slightly upon hearing this. "Ever since their last plot in the palace failed, he's been intentionally trying to distance himself from me. He's already put off coming to the enclosure several times, and I don't know why he suddenly changed his mind and went to ask Father for help again."
"I think you have some plan again. Even if you are in the palace, you must have someone with you when you go out. It is best to bring Han Shuang with you. I think not many people know that she can fight, and she is more sensitive to smells than ordinary people. Having her around can prevent some accidents from happening." Zhong Chuzhou said softly.
After hearing what he said, Jin An turned around and looked at him with burning eyes, "How do you know so much about Han Shuang's situation?"
